.bridge-block[data-astro-cid-56vsgcxy]{border:1px solid rgba(151,176,165,.9);border-radius:18px;padding:14px;background:radial-gradient(circle at 90% 10%,rgba(44,156,102,.14),transparent 44%),linear-gradient(180deg,#f5fbf8fa,#ecf6f0fa);display:grid;gap:12px;box-shadow:0 8px 20px #18342914}.bridge-block-head[data-astro-cid-56vsgcxy]{display:grid;gap:4px}.bridge-block[data-astro-cid-56vsgcxy] h2[data-astro-cid-56vsgcxy]{margin:0;font-family:Teko,sans-serif;font-size:clamp(1.55rem,4.1vw,2.25rem);letter-spacing:.03em;text-transform:uppercase;line-height:.95;color:#1a3d31}.bridge-block[data-astro-cid-56vsgcxy] p[data-astro-cid-56vsgcxy]{margin:0;color:#3f6054;font-size:.9rem;line-height:1.5;max-width:74ch}.bridge-player-grid[data-astro-cid-56vsgcxy],.bridge-ribbon[data-astro-cid-56vsgcxy]{display:grid;gap:10px;grid-template-columns:repeat(3,minmax(0,1fr))}.bridge-card[data-astro-cid-56vsgcxy],.bridge-ribbon-card[data-astro-cid-56vsgcxy]{border:1px solid rgba(164,188,177,.92);border-radius:14px;background:#fcfffdfa;text-decoration:none;color:#1f4337;padding:11px 12px;display:grid;gap:6px;align-content:start;min-height:118px}.bridge-ribbon-card[data-astro-cid-56vsgcxy]{min-height:114px}.bridge-eyebrow[data-astro-cid-56vsgcxy],.bridge-row-label[data-astro-cid-56vsgcxy]{display:inline-flex;align-items:center;width:fit-content;border-radius:999px;border:1px solid rgba(146,181,165,.9);padding:2px 7px;font-size:.65rem;text-transform:uppercase;letter-spacing:.08em;font-weight:800;color:#2a5a47;background:#e8f6efeb}.bridge-card[data-astro-cid-56vsgcxy] h3[data-astro-cid-56vsgcxy],.bridge-ribbon-card[data-astro-cid-56vsgcxy] h3[data-astro-cid-56vsgcxy]{margin:0;font-size:.98rem;line-height:1.3;color:#1b3d31}.bridge-card[data-astro-cid-56vsgcxy] p[data-astro-cid-56vsgcxy],.bridge-ribbon-card[data-astro-cid-56vsgcxy] p[data-astro-cid-56vsgcxy]{margin:0;color:#45665a;font-size:.79rem;line-height:1.45}.bridge-cta[data-astro-cid-56vsgcxy]{margin-top:auto;display:inline-flex;align-items:center;gap:6px;color:#20684d;font-weight:800;font-size:.74rem;letter-spacing:.03em;text-transform:uppercase}.bridge-card[data-astro-cid-56vsgcxy]:hover,.bridge-ribbon-card[data-astro-cid-56vsgcxy]:hover,.bridge-row[data-astro-cid-56vsgcxy]:hover{border-color:#5c9b7ef2;background:#eef9f3fa}.bridge-card[data-astro-cid-56vsgcxy]:focus-visible,.bridge-ribbon-card[data-astro-cid-56vsgcxy]:focus-visible,.bridge-row[data-astro-cid-56vsgcxy]:focus-visible{outline:2px solid rgba(20,146,90,.88);outline-offset:2px}.bridge-rules-list[data-astro-cid-56vsgcxy]{display:grid;gap:8px}.bridge-row[data-astro-cid-56vsgcxy]{border:1px solid rgba(164,188,177,.92);border-radius:12px;background:#fcfffdfa;text-decoration:none;color:#1f4337;padding:10px 11px;display:grid;gap:8px;grid-template-columns:auto 1fr auto;align-items:center}.bridge-row-copy[data-astro-cid-56vsgcxy]{display:grid;gap:3px;min-width:0}.bridge-row-copy[data-astro-cid-56vsgcxy] strong[data-astro-cid-56vsgcxy]{font-size:.9rem;color:#1b3d31;line-height:1.3}.bridge-row-copy[data-astro-cid-56vsgcxy] span[data-astro-cid-56vsgcxy]{font-size:.77rem;color:#45665a;line-height:1.4}.bridge-checkout-layout[data-astro-cid-56vsgcxy]{display:grid;gap:10px;grid-template-columns:1fr;align-items:stretch}.bridge-checkout-secondary[data-astro-cid-56vsgcxy]{display:grid;gap:10px;grid-template-columns:repeat(2,minmax(0,1fr))}.bridge-card--primary[data-astro-cid-56vsgcxy]{min-height:116px;border-width:1.5px}.bridge-card--secondary[data-astro-cid-56vsgcxy]{min-height:110px}html[data-theme=dark] .bridge-block[data-astro-cid-56vsgcxy]{border-color:#546c62db;background:radial-gradient(circle at 90% 10%,rgba(20,146,90,.17),transparent 45%),linear-gradient(180deg,#0e1412f0,#0c1210f5);box-shadow:0 10px 24px #00000038}html[data-theme=dark] .bridge-block[data-astro-cid-56vsgcxy] h2[data-astro-cid-56vsgcxy]{color:#f4faf7}html[data-theme=dark] .bridge-block-head[data-astro-cid-56vsgcxy]>p[data-astro-cid-56vsgcxy]{color:#caded5}html[data-theme=dark] .bridge-card[data-astro-cid-56vsgcxy],html[data-theme=dark] .bridge-ribbon-card[data-astro-cid-56vsgcxy],html[data-theme=dark] .bridge-row[data-astro-cid-56vsgcxy]{border-color:#5f766cdb;background:#0d1311db;color:#e9f4ef}html[data-theme=dark] .bridge-card[data-astro-cid-56vsgcxy] h3[data-astro-cid-56vsgcxy],html[data-theme=dark] .bridge-ribbon-card[data-astro-cid-56vsgcxy] h3[data-astro-cid-56vsgcxy],html[data-theme=dark] .bridge-row-copy[data-astro-cid-56vsgcxy] strong[data-astro-cid-56vsgcxy]{color:#f0f8f4}html[data-theme=dark] .bridge-card[data-astro-cid-56vsgcxy] p[data-astro-cid-56vsgcxy],html[data-theme=dark] .bridge-ribbon-card[data-astro-cid-56vsgcxy] p[data-astro-cid-56vsgcxy],html[data-theme=dark] .bridge-row-copy[data-astro-cid-56vsgcxy] span[data-astro-cid-56vsgcxy]{color:#b5cbc1}html[data-theme=dark] .bridge-eyebrow[data-astro-cid-56vsgcxy],html[data-theme=dark] .bridge-row-label[data-astro-cid-56vsgcxy]{border-color:#5b7167e6;background:#14925a21;color:#bed4ca}html[data-theme=dark] .bridge-cta[data-astro-cid-56vsgcxy]{color:#9fd9b7}html[data-theme=dark] .bridge-card[data-astro-cid-56vsgcxy]:hover,html[data-theme=dark] .bridge-ribbon-card[data-astro-cid-56vsgcxy]:hover,html[data-theme=dark] .bridge-row[data-astro-cid-56vsgcxy]:hover{border-color:#76a48deb;background:#121a17e6}@media(max-width:920px){.bridge-player-grid[data-astro-cid-56vsgcxy],.bridge-ribbon[data-astro-cid-56vsgcxy],.bridge-checkout-secondary[data-astro-cid-56vsgcxy]{grid-template-columns:1fr}}@media(max-width:700px){.bridge-row[data-astro-cid-56vsgcxy]{grid-template-columns:1fr;align-items:start}}
